Residents press council over unused federal gift cards; city manager says nonprofit RFP in final negotiations
3548692 · March 25, 2025
AI-Generated Content: All content on this page was generated by AI to highlight key points from the meeting. For complete details and context, we recommend watching the full video. so we can fix them.
Summary
A resident said the city still holds significant quantities of federal gift cards; City Manager Steven Carter said an audit was completed and the city is finalizing an RFP contract with a nonprofit to distribute remaining cards within 90 days.
A Portsmouth resident raised concerns during public comment that thousands of federal gift cards remain undistributed and urged council to act so eligible residents receive the benefits.
